Self-emptying Dustbin

Self-emptying dustbins allow you to use your robot cleaner on a regular basis without having to worry about the build-up of debris. This will help keep your floors clean and reduce the amount allergens in air. The majority of robot vacuums have an open bin on board however, it can be difficult to clean and can be a nuisance for those who suffer from allergies or aren't a fan of touching dirty debris. Self-emptying models will have an empty bag that you can throw into a garbage bin or trash bag, so you do not have to touch the bag.

Self-emptying models can be pricey, but in the end they will save you money. You'll need bags to replace them, but they typically hold a month's worth dirt and other debris, which means you'll have to empty them less frequently than non-self-emptying models. Depending on the brand they might also come with HEPA filters and allow you to recycle the contents of the bag in a sustainable way.

Another advantage of a self-emptying robot auto vacuum and mop is that you can set it to clean while you're away from home. This feature is available on the majority of robots and can be easily scheduled through an app on your tablet or smartphone. Certain brands have multiple settings for best robot cleaner cleaning different areas of the home. You can also schedule specific times to clean an area or room.

If you choose a robot vacuum that self-empties the bin, you will need a docking system that can handle the weight and accommodate the large waste container. It should also have a place to store the brand's floor-cleaning solution that it mixes with water and dispensing when you mow.

You must be aware that the process of emptying the dustbin is often loud. The base collects the debris from vacuuming until it is full and then releases it to a larger compartment. The noise can last for up to 30 minutes and may be louder than the vacuum itself. Some models come with an DND mode and you can switch it on to make the process more quiet.

Easy to maintain

The ease of use and efficiency of robot vacuum cleaners makes them an essential part of your cleaning arsenal. To keep them in good condition, they may require some maintenance. These include emptying the dustbin often, checking the brushes for hair tangles and wiping cameras or sensors. These tasks are simple to complete and take only some time.

A robot vacuum must be kept in a clean, dry space free of spills and water hazards. These liquids can harm the electronics inside the robot and decrease its life span. If a robot vacuum encounters any liquids, it must be shut down immediately and wiped thoroughly before starting a new cleaning session.

You can also maintain your robot vacuum by following the cleaning and maintenance instructions provided by the manufacturer. These instructions are available in the user manual or in the app. The majority of manufacturers recommend cleaning the filters and emptying the dustbin, as well wiping down the wheel sensors and brush. These components should be maintained in good working order to avoid debris from building up within the motor and clogging the filter.

Most robot cleaners come with sensors that let them navigate around obstacles. Some models, for example have LiDAR navigation systems that map the surroundings by using laser scanners. This technology helps the robot avoid bumping into objects, and ensures that all areas are cleaned. Other models have cameras that operate as navigation systems, which use built-in optical cameras to create a visual map. However, these systems might have difficulty recognizing objects in dim lighting. There are robots with cameras and LiDAR-based systems.
